开发共享项目软件的费用会因多种因素而不同。这些因素包括软件的复杂性、所需的功能、开发团队的经验水平、开发过程中可能需要的额外服务(如UI/UX设计、项目管理、质量保证等)、以及你选择的开发方法(如敏捷开发或瀑布开发)。基于这些因素,共享项目软件的开发费用一般在$10,000到$500,000之间,甚至更高。 比如,一个简单的共享项目软件可能需要$10,000,而一个复杂的、需要多个功能和高级技术的共享项目软件可能需要$500,000或更多。
一、软件的复杂性
软件的复杂性是影响开发费用的主要因素。简单的软件,如一个基础的任务管理工具,费用较低。然而,如果你需要的是一个全面的项目管理系统,包括时间跟踪、预算管理、资源调度、团队协作等功能,费用就会大大增加。
二、所需的功能
功能的数量和复杂性也会影响开发费用。例如,你可能需要集成第三方服务,如电子邮件系统、日历应用或者财务软件。此外,你还可能需要自定义报告、分析工具和仪表板。这些功能都会增加开发费用。
三、开发团队的经验水平
开发团队的经验水平也会影响开发费用。一般来说,更有经验的开发团队会收取更高的费用。然而,他们往往能提供更高质量的产品,并能更好地理解你的需求。选择经验丰富的开发团队可能会增加初期成本,但在长期内可能会节省费用,因为他们可能会避免一些新手会犯的错误。
四、额外服务
开发过程中可能需要的额外服务,如UI/UX设计、项目管理、质量保证等,也会影响开发费用。这些服务可以确保你的软件看起来专业,易于使用,并且无bug。
五、开发方法
你选择的开发方法,如敏捷开发或瀑布开发,也会影响开发费用。敏捷开发允许你在开发过程中做出更改,但可能会增加费用,因为它需要更多的时间和资源。相反,瀑布开发在开始时就需要明确所有需求,但是一旦开始就不能做出改变。
总的来说,开发共享项目软件的费用因许多因素而异,包括软件的复杂性、所需的功能、开发团队的经验水平、额外服务以及开发方法。你需要根据自己的需求和预算,与开发团队紧密合作,以确保你的软件可以满足你的需求,同时又不超出你的预算。
相关问答FAQs:
1. 项目研发费用包括哪些方面的成本?
项目研发费用包括但不限于以下方面的成本:人力资源费用、设备和设施费用、软件开发工具和技术费用、测试和质量保证费用、市场调研费用等。
2. 如何确定共享项目软件研发费用的预算?
共享项目软件研发费用的预算应根据以下因素进行综合考虑:项目规模和复杂程度、所需技术和人力资源、开发周期、市场竞争和定价策略等。同时,还应考虑到项目的长期运营和维护成本,以确保研发费用的合理性和可持续性。
3. 共享项目软件研发费用如何控制和优化?
控制和优化共享项目软件研发费用的关键在于合理规划和管理。首先,要进行详细的需求分析和项目规划,确保研发过程中的资源利用和成本控制。其次,可以考虑采用敏捷开发方法,通过迭代和持续集成来降低开发成本。此外,还可以与外部合作伙伴合作,共享资源和技术,降低研发成本。最后,要进行有效的项目监控和风险管理,及时调整预算和资源分配,以确保研发过程的高效和成本的可控性。